8 trigger foods to avoid for managing arthritis

Arthritis is a progressive disorder that causes swelling, tenderness, and joint pain. Moreover, there are multiple risk factors associated with the known forms of this condition. These factors include lifestyle choices, associated health complications, and even foods that trigger inflammation. But arthritis can be managed to improve quality of life with subtle changes in daily routine. Here are eight common foods that people with arthritis to avoid to manage the condition.

Red meat
Red meat like beef, lamb, and pork contain a high concentration of saturated fat, which is a major inflammation trigger. Cooking these foods on high heat also releases compounds that may worsen inflammatory attacks.

Grains
Foods with simple carbohydrates are to be avoided by people with arthritis. Such carbs are commonly found in white rice, flour, and other grains used for baking. Having these empty calories only leads to spikes in blood sugar that worsen arthritis pain.

Processed foods
Foods found in the supermarket are full of additives, preservatives, and artificial flavoring. Popular foods that can be baked, fried, or steamed contain monosodium glutamate, salt, aspartame, and artificial ingredients that worsen arthritis inflammation.

Sugary foods
Baked confectionaries, sweets, candies, and any snacks that contain added sugars are direct triggers of the inflammation associated with joint pain. Sugar also weakens the body’s immunity and compromises healing due to the presence of excess glucose in the bloodstream.

Canned fruits and vegetables
Canned foods contain added sugars, salts, and preservatives in more concentrated forms. These additives increase shelf life but also trigger unnatural spikes in blood glucose and sodium levels.

Full-fat dairy
Milk, cheese, and sweetened yogurt can trigger flareups. These foods are primary inflammatory markers that worsen arthritis pain. Studies confirmed that a high-fat food regime is bad for the condition, especially when symptoms persist.

Sweetened beverages
Sugary sodas, flavored drinks, and even sweet tea are all rich in added fructose. This concentrated form of sugar is extracted from corn and found in all types of processed beverages. The breakdown of fructose in the body releases a chemical called purine, one of the main triggers of arthritis flare-ups.

Foods with gluten
Gluten is a common protein found in whole grains like wheat, barley, and rye. But those who people suffer from gluten intolerance can worsen the pain and inflammation linked to rheumatoid arthritis if such foods are included in meals.
